Urban area over the long-term in Nicaragua
Nicaragua: Urban area over the long-term was 500.71 km² per grid cell in 2025. ◆ Volatile
Urban area over the long-term in Nicaragua, 1000–2025
Source: HYDE (2025) – with minor processing by Our World in Data. Measured in km² per grid cell.
Analysis
Nicaragua recorded 500.71 km² per grid cell for urban area over the long-term in 2025. That is the highest value across all 108 years on record.
That represents a change of up 1.7% on the previous year and up 24.1% over ten years.
Over the whole period, urban area over the long-term in Nicaragua peaked at 500.71 km² per grid cell in 2025 and was at its lowest, 0.001 km² per grid cell, in 1000.
Nicaragua ranks 123rd of 202 countries on this measure, in the middle of the range.
